This holiday is celebrated every 25th of … WebBy law, you're entitled to 5.6 weeks' statutory paid holiday a year. Bank holidays might be included in this paid holiday – check your contract if you're not sure. The amount of time off you get depends on your circumstances. For example, to work out what your holiday entitlement is in days, multiply the number of days you work each week by 5.6.

Frank Recruitment Group, the global … Web21 sep. 2024 · There are nine bank holidays for people living in Scotland per year. If your employees live in Scotland, they’ll normally get nine bank holidays a year, whereas England and Wales get eight and Northern Ireland gets ten. 2024 is the outlier in this of course, which we’ll get into below. WebScotland comes from Scoti, the Latin name for the Gaels. Philip Freeman has speculated on the likelihood of a group of raiders adopting a name from an Indo-European root, *skot, citing the parallel in Greek skotos (σκότος), meaning "darkness, gloom". The Late Latin word Scotia ('land of the Gaels') was initially used to refer to Ireland, and likewise in early Old …
